Mercedes W211 C219 Heater Core Radiator Heater A2118300861 is a component from the Heat Exchangers category, designed for the cabin heating system in Mercedes E-Class W211 and CLS C219 vehicles. A used heater core ensures efficient heat transfer from the engine cooling system to the vehicle's interior, contributing to the thermal comfort of the driver and passengers, and the proper functioning of the windshield defogging system.
